Erie County, NY vs Philadelphia County, PA

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025

Quick Answer

Erie County, NY: 1.76% effective rate · $5,621/yr median tax · median home $319,394

Philadelphia County, PA: 1.33% effective rate · $3,702/yr median tax · median home $278,393

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Erie County and Philadelphia County?
Erie County, NY has an effective property tax rate of 1.76% with a median annual tax of $5,621. Philadelphia County, PA has a rate of 1.33% with a median annual tax of $3,702. The difference is 0.43 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Erie County or Philadelphia County?
Erie County, NY has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.76% compared to 1.33%.
How do Erie County and Philadelphia County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Erie County is above average at 1.76%, and Philadelphia County is above average at 1.33%.
